Source code for wheezy.routing.utils

""" ``utils`` module.
"""

import re


RE_STRIP_NAME = re.compile(r'(Handler|Controller|Page|View)$')
RE_CAMELCASE_TO_UNDERSCOPE_1 = re.compile('(.)([A-Z][a-z]+)')
RE_CAMELCASE_TO_UNDERSCOPE_2 = re.compile('([a-z0-9])([A-Z])')


def route_name(handler):
[docs] """ Return a name for the given handler. ``handler`` can be an object, class or callable. >>> class Login: pass >>> route_name(Login) 'login' >>> l = Login() >>> route_name(l) 'login' """ try: name = handler.__name__ except AttributeError: name = handler.__class__.__name__ return camelcase_to_underscore(strip_name(name)) def strip_name(s):
[docs] """ Strips the name per RE_STRIP_NAME regex. >>> strip_name('Login') 'Login' >>> strip_name('LoginHandler') 'Login' >>> strip_name('LoginController') 'Login' >>> strip_name('LoginPage') 'Login' >>> strip_name('LoginView') 'Login' >>> strip_name('LoginHandler2') 'LoginHandler2' """ return RE_STRIP_NAME.sub('', s) def camelcase_to_underscore(s):
[docs] """ Convert CamelCase to camel_case. >>> camelcase_to_underscore('MainPage') 'main_page' >>> camelcase_to_underscore('Login') 'login' """ s = RE_CAMELCASE_TO_UNDERSCOPE_1.sub(r'\1_\2', s) return RE_CAMELCASE_TO_UNDERSCOPE_2.sub(r'\1_\2', s).lower() def outer_split(expression, sep='()'):
[docs] """ Splits given ``expression`` by outer most separators. >>> outer_split('123') ['123'] >>> outer_split('123(45(67)89)123(45)67') ['123', '45(67)89', '123', '45', '67'] If expression is not balanced raises ``ValueError``. >>> outer_split('123(') # doctest: +ELLIPSIS Traceback (most recent call last): ... ValueError: ... """ assert 2 == len(sep) start_sep, end_sep = sep start_count = end_count = 0 parts = [] part = '' for token in expression: if token == start_sep: if start_count == end_count: parts.append(part) part = '' start_count += 1 continue start_count += 1 elif token == end_sep: end_count += 1 if start_count == end_count: parts.append(part) part = '' continue part += token if start_count != end_count: raise ValueError('Expression is not balanced') parts.append(part) return parts
